Missed After-Hours Case Intake Due to Legal Statute of Limitations Pressure

Medical malpractice cases often hinge on strict statute of limitations—typically 1 to 3 years from the date of injury or discovery. Many victims contact firms outside business hours, especially during weekends or late evenings, when they’re processing trauma or seeking legal recourse.
